HOW GREEN ISLAND CEMENT IS MADE
Green Island Cement is manufactured from hard limestone and, clay. It is necessary that these materials should be finely ground in order that they may come into intimate contact with one another in the burning process.
The finely pulverised materials are mixed in a certain definite proportion, roughly one part of clay to three of limestone, and are fed to the Rotary Kilns.
In these kilns they meet the hot gases and flames generated by pulverised coal blown in at the other end of the kilns, and after various. chemical actions, have taken place, they combine to form Portland Cement Clinker.
The Clinker is ground down with a small percentage of gypsum to regulate the setting time, and Green Island Portland Cement is thus produced.
Although sounding so simple, in reality the process is an intricate combination of mechanical, physical and chemical operations, needing great skill and care. Nothing but constant and accurate supervision will yield the results. so well-known with Green Island Cement, namely, strength, uniformity and reliability.

NEW TOWNS IN SIBERIA.
GERMAN ARCHITECT'S BIG COMMISSION,
RICHES OF THE KUZNETZK BASIN.
The German, architect Ernst May was commissioned by the U.S.S.R. in September, 1030, under the Five-year Plan to rebuild old towns and lay out new cities in Russia, and was allowed to choose a staff of twenty amistants to accompany him. The follow- ing are extracts from three articles by Ernst May, which were. published in the Frankfurter Zeiting, and are translated by Maria Petric

The same night our carriage was attached to a cool train and we were taken to the nearby Proko viesk. This town stands on coal and will have to be pulled down in the course of the next few years, and the new town, to hold 120,000 inhabitants, will have to be trans- planted a few miles away to hills ground. The formation of the coun. try, three long heights running off from the highest point on which the town will have to be, favours original and interesting planning, Round the highest point the central civic buildings will be built, and the ribbon-like quarters of the town will be fitted into the wooded slopes. Planning on the Sita. Loninsk, the next town, is a more difficult proposition. Valuable coal is everywhere, often in six or seven sening one above the other. Where there is un conl the land is so steep and ravined that no building is possible. On the higher plateau site free from coal has been found, but it will only hold a quarter of the population which the town is to hold.
